Armenia’s Economy Minister, Vahan Kerobyan, has announced plans to open a trade route connecting Armenia and India through Iran by May 2024. The proposed route will link the Indian port of Mumbai to Armenia via Iran’s Chabahar port. Minister Kerobyan recently met with his Indian counterpart and the head of the company operating the Indian section of Chabahar port to discuss and outline an action plan to ensure the route’s operational readiness by the specified date. The initiative is part of the International North-South Transport Corridor, aiming to enhance cargo movement efficiency between India, Iran, and Russia.
